The Mobile Team for Primary Care Malmö/Trelleborg has now been operational for 1 year and is part of the Close Care in Malmö/Trelleborg. The healthcare providers involved include Sus Malmö, Trelleborg Hospital's contracted doctor car, ambulance services, private and public health centers, as well as other healthcare providers in the area such as the care and social services administration in the respective municipalities.
The Mobile Team for Primary Care is a cohesive form of care where primary care is the hub in collaboration with other providers. The team offers safe, clear, and accessible healthcare in the home, instead of hospital care, where the team can assess, plan, prescribe, and perform interventions. The care is specialized according to each individual patient's needs, and the goal is to offer patients qualified care both medically and psychosocially.
The team is based in Malmö and consists of doctors, nurses, social workers, and medical secretaries.

The Department of Close Care and Health has existed since January 1, 2025. The department is responsible for grant-funded healthcare activities within close care. This includes, among other things, mobile teams and specialized palliative care, outpatient services within close care, emergency care within close care, 1177 by phone, and certain region-wide functions. In addition, the department is responsible for the development and follow-up of the transition to close care in Region Skåne. The number of employees is expected to be around 1,000.
